A Linked List Manager

Iver 542569379e added example, fixed logic, OT_erase, updated makefile, tests passed 1 month ago
builds 542569379e added example, fixed logic, OT_erase, updated makefile, tests passed 1 month ago
src 542569379e added example, fixed logic, OT_erase, updated makefile, tests passed 1 month ago
Makefile 542569379e added example, fixed logic, OT_erase, updated makefile, tests passed 1 month ago
changelog.txt 542569379e added example, fixed logic, OT_erase, updated makefile, tests passed 1 month ago
dbg 497505f0ec first commit 1 month ago
issues.txt 497505f0ec first commit 1 month ago
readme.md 497505f0ec first commit 1 month ago
run 497505f0ec first commit 1 month ago
val 497505f0ec first commit 1 month ago

readme.md

OrangeTree, A Linked List Manager

How to use?

  • Simple, the only thing you have to do in order to make a struct into an OrangeTree linked list is to put 2 members in the start of your struct
  • void* OT_next
  • void* OT_prev
  • Done!

Etymology

  • Orange trees have branches, linked lists are kind of like branches idk
  • it's getting harder and harder to come up with names for this stuff